Skip to content

A security or sms verify code input control. 一个安全码/短信验证码输入控件,支持4位或6位数字的安全码/短信验证码。

License

Notifications You must be signed in to change notification settings

pcjbird/QuickSecurityCode

Repository files navigation

logo Build Status Pod Version Pod Platform Pod License CocoaPods CocoaPods GitHub release GitHub release Website

QuickSecurityCode

A security or sms verify code input control. 一个安全码/短信验证码输入控件,支持4位或6位数字的安全码/短信验证码。

特性 / Features

  1. 支持4位或6位的安全码/验证码。
  2. 设置设置边框颜色,数字字体及颜色。
  3. 支持 xib, storyboard。
  4. 支持用下划线替代边框模式。

演示 / Demo

安装 / Installation

方法一:QuickSecurityCode is available through CocoaPods. To install it, simply add the following line to your Podfile:

pod 'QuickSecurityCode'

使用 / Usage

#import <QuickSecurityCode/QuickSecurityCode.h>

@interface ViewController ()

@property (weak, nonatomic) IBOutlet QuickSecurityCode *securityCodeCtrl1;
@property (weak, nonatomic) IBOutlet QuickSecurityCode *securityCodeCtrl2;
@property (weak, nonatomic) IBOutlet QuickSecurityCode *securityCodeCtrl3;
@end

@implementation ViewController

- (void)viewDidLoad {
    [super viewDidLoad];
    // Do any additional setup after loading the view, typically from a nib.
    self.securityCodeCtrl1.digitFont = [UIFont boldSystemFontOfSize:18.0f];
    self.securityCodeCtrl1.complete = ^(NSString *code) {
    NSLog(@"SecurityCodeCtrl1: %@", code);
    };

    self.securityCodeCtrl2.complete = ^(NSString *code) {
    NSLog(@"SecurityCodeCtrl2: %@", code);
    };
    
    self.securityCodeCtrl3.digitFont = [UIFont boldSystemFontOfSize:18.0f];
    self.securityCodeCtrl3.complete = ^(NSString *code) {
    NSLog(@"SecurityCodeCtrl3: %@", code);
    };
}

@end

关注我们 / Follow us

     
     Twitter URL   Twitter Follow

About

A security or sms verify code input control. 一个安全码/短信验证码输入控件,支持4位或6位数字的安全码/短信验证码。

Topics

Resources

License

Stars

Watchers

Forks

Packages

No packages published